Biology is the study of the principles governing living organisms, and spans a continuum of organization from molecules and cells to individuals and ecosystems. The field involves a wide range of sub-specialties, including molecular biology, cell biology, microbiology, neurobiology, ecology and others with many intellectual links between them.

Interface analysis is the process of identifying and examining the points of interaction between users and a system, or between multiple systems or components. This helps define how data is exchanged and how users interact with software applications. It is a critical part of requirements elicitation and system design, especially for ensuring usability, efficiency, and seamless integration.
